
Homemade Chicken Bologna Made in a Ham Maker
A tender, garlicky chicken bologna pressed and gently poached in the ham maker for clean, deli-style slices.
Ingredients
| 2 lb | 905 g | ground chicken (or other meat of choice) |
| 100 ml | water | |
| 1.5 tsp | 7.5 ml | gelatin |
| 1.5 tsp | 7.5 ml | salt |
| 1 clove | garlic, minced | |
| — | spices of choice (onion, pepper, marjoram, parsley) |
Instructions
- In a bowl, combine the ground chicken with the salt, minced garlic and your chosen spices.
- Stir the gelatin into the water and add it to the meat. Knead thoroughly until the mixture is sticky and even, keeping everything well chilled.
- Pack the mixture tightly into the ham maker, pressing out any air pockets, and close the press with the springs engaged.
- Chill the packed ham maker in the fridge for 12–24 hours so the cure and gelatin set.
- Cook the ham maker in an 80–85 °C water bath until the core reaches about 70–75 °C.
- Shock-chill in cold water, then rest in the fridge overnight before unmoulding and slicing thin.
